Martin Netík graduated from the Law Faculty at Charles University, Prague in 2011. From 2008 he practiced as legal assistant in Mgr. Martin Štuksa’s law office. He has been a member of our team since 2011.

Martin Netík primarily specializes in general commercial law and corporate law, also in mergers and acquisitions, insolvency law and copyright law.

He works as a junior lawyer in the law office of Schaffer & Partner Legal s.r.o., advokátní kancelář.

He speaks Czech, German and English.
